Art Aragon took a bit of a bashing in his second fight with Jimmy Carter. Split lips, cut eye, swollen eye. I lost count how many times his gumshield was knocked out. It wasn't a one sided beating though, fairly competitive, but sometimes those fights can take more out of a fighter because of the pace.
